Declaring Portion of the Kawautahi Road, in the Kaitieke County, to be a County Road:

LIVERPOOL, Governor-General.

ORDER IN COUNCIL.

At the Government House at Wellington, this sixteenth day
of April, 1918.

Present :

HIS EXCELLENCY THE GOVERNOR-GENERAL IN COUNCIL.

IN pursuance and exercise of the powers vested in him
by the Public Works Act, 1908, and of all other powers
in anywise enabling him in this behalf, His Excellency the
Governor-General of the Dominion of New Zealand, acting
by and with the advice and consent of the Executive Council
of the said Dominion, doth hereby order and declare that
the portion of road described in the Schedule hereto shall,
on and after the date of this Order in Council, become a
county road.


SCHEDULE.

ALL that portion of road in the Wellington Land District,
Kaitieke County, known as the Kawautahi Road, commenc-
ing at the 5 miles 30 chains peg on the southern boundary
of Section 14, Block III, Kaitieke Survey District, and con-
tinuing thence in a westerly direction generally along the
frontage of part Sections 14 and 13, Block III, Kaitieke
Survey District, and terminating at the 6 miles peg, about
two chains west of the eastern boundary of said Section 13,
Block III, Kaitieke Survey District; being a distance of
fifty chains, more or less. As the said portion of road is
more particularly delineated on the plan marked P.W.D.
43972, deposited in the office of the Minister of Public Works
at Wellington, in the Wellington Land District, and thereon
coloured red.

J. F. ANDREWS,
Clerk of the Executive Council.

Domain Board appointed to have Control of the Makuri Domain.

LIVERPOOL, Governor-General.

ORDER IN COUNCIL.

At the Government House at Wellington, this sixteenth day
of April, 1918.

Present :

HIS EXCELLENCY THE GOVERNOR-GENERAL IN COUNCIL.

WHEREAS by section forty of the Public Reserves and
Domains Act, 1908 (hereinafter termed “the said
Act”), it is enacted that the Governor-General may from
time to time, with respect to any public domain, appoint
such persons (not exceeding nine) as he thinks fit to be a
Domain Board having, subject to Part II of the said Act,
control of such domain :

And whereas by an Order in Council made on the fifteenth
day of March, one thousand nine hundred and eleven, and
published in the New Zealand Gazette of the thirtieth day
of March, one thousand nine hundred and eleven, a Domain
Board was appointed to control the Makuri Domain :

And whereas the period for which the said Board was
appointed expired on the fourteenth day of March, one
thousand nine hundred and eighteen :

And whereas it appears expedient to again appoint a
Domain Board to control the said domain :

Now, therefore, His Excellency the Governor-General of
the Dominion of New Zealand, in exercise of the powers
conferred by the said Act, and acting by and with the advice
and consent of the Executive Council of the said Dominion,
doth hereby appoint

LEONARD SYLVANUS POLGLASE,
WALTER PARKER,
GEORGE CALEB POWELL,
WALTER THOMAS TERRY, and
JOHN DENIS MURPHY

to be the Makuri Domain Board, having the control of the
land described in the Schedule hereto for the purposes of
and subject to the provisions of the said Act; and doth
hereby appoint Saturday, the fourth day of May, one
thousand nine hundred and eighteen, at seven o’clock p.m.,
as the time when, and Makuri as the place where, the first
meeting of the Board shall be held.
